Beware it's Biases: ChatGPT's Potential Limitations
ChatGPT, while an impressive feat of artificial intelligence, is not without its shortcomings. One of the most concerning aspects is its susceptibility to inherent biases. These biases, stemming from the vast amounts of text data it was trained on, can result in discriminatory responses. For instance, ChatGPT may propagate harmful stereotypes or reveal prejudiced views, showing the biases present in its training data.
This raises serious moral concerns about the potential for misuse and the importance to address these biases directly. Researchers are actively working on reduction strategies, but it remains a challenging problem that requires persistent attention and progress.
